Clogged Gutter Clearing in Frederick, MD

Clogged gutter clearing services involve removing debris such as leaves, twigs, and dirt that accumulate in gutters and downspouts, preventing proper water flow away from the property. These projects typically cover residential homes, especially those with mature trees nearby, as well as multi-story buildings and commercial properties. Homeowners often seek this service to avoid water damage, foundation issues, and basement flooding caused by overflowing gutters. Before requesting gutter clearing, property owners should consider the extent of debris buildup, the height and accessibility of gutters, and whether any repairs or replacements might be necessary after cleaning.

Understanding the scope of gutter clearing projects can help homeowners determine if additional work is needed, such as fixing leaks, sealing joints, or installing gutter guards. It’s also useful to know if gutters require specialized equipment for high or hard-to-reach areas. Properly maintained gutters contribute to the overall health of a property by ensuring effective drainage and preventing water-related damage. FAQ

Clogged Gutter Clearing Questions

What causes gutters to become clogged? Debris such as leaves, twigs, and dirt can block gutters, preventing proper water flow and leading to buildup.

How often should gutters be cleared? It is recommended to inspect and clear gutters at least twice a year, especially during fall and after storms.

What are signs of a clogged gutter? Overflowing water, sagging gutters, and water stains on the fascia are common indicators of blockage.

Why is gutter clearing important? Regular cleaning helps prevent water damage, foundation issues, and pest infestations caused by standing water.
